The question of whether UPS health insurance is free is a common inquiry among employees and potential hires. UPS, a global logistics and transportation company, offers a comprehensive health insurance plan to its full-time employees. While the company does contribute significantly to the cost of premiums, employees are also required to pay a portion of the premiums through payroll deductions. The extent of UPS's contribution and the employee's out-of-pocket costs can vary based on factors such as the employee's location, years of service, and the specific plan chosen. Additionally, UPS may offer different levels of coverage, including options for dental and vision care, which may have separate costs. It's important for employees to review the details of their health insurance plan to understand the full scope of coverage and associated costs.

It's important for UPS employees to understand the benefits of using in-network providers. In-network providers have agreed to accept the insurance plan's negotiated rates, which can result in lower out-of-pocket costs for employees. Additionally, using in-network providers can simplify the claims process, as these providers are familiar with the insurance plan's requirements and procedures.

In some cases, UPS's insurance plan may also offer out-of-network coverage, although this typically comes with higher costs. Employees should carefully review their insurance plan documents to understand the differences between in-network and out-of-network coverage, and to determine which option is most cost-effective for their healthcare needs.
